Ribbon Cutting for Metro Wellness & Community Centers
After a year of working on negotiating for the old Badcock Furniture store on 7th Ave, a new sparkling gem has now appeared. The New Metro Wellness and Community Centers cut a huge Good Luck Ribbon on its opening ceremony with outgoing Tampa Mayor Pam Iorio. This is one of the last events Mayor Pam Iorio will be doing before leaving office this Thursday. The old Historic San Souci Building is now known as the areas new GLBT Center for Tampa. The restored 2 story white brick building has a variety of community services for HIV testing/treatment, mental health, substance abuse, minority counseling and many new forthcoming programs. Already on the first floor is Bio Script Pharmacy and coming soon a new USF medical clinic.
“This is really amazing! Private sector and city government working together.” Mayor Pam Iorio explained.
The building received city YCDC Facade Improvement grants and Interstate I-4 grants.
A welcome greeting social of the new tenants with the GaYBOR, Ybor City community businesses and government leaders was held. Tours of the new center were given. Along with special guests speakers were Tampa Mayor Pam Iorio, Metro Wellness Exec Dir Lorraine Langlois, YCDC Mgr Vince Pardo, Mark Huey– Tampa Economic & Urban Development Dir, Dennis Fernandez– Tampa Historical Preservation and Urban Mgr, Joe Capitano, Sr and Alan Kahana co-owners of the historical San Souci Building and other city officials, GaYBOR members and local business neighbors.
“This is a great time for getting involved in Ybor City.” said GaYBOR President Carrie West. ” This is one of many projects we are proud to be an integral part of and Tampa is noticing the new positive and progressive changes in historic Ybor City.”
